The Role of Shipping in India’s Import-Export Market Development

One of the world's largest and fastest-growing markets, India, is a key player in international trade. This status is the result of progressive trade policies implemented during the 1991 reforms that liberalized commerce. These reforms opened the door to global markets, increased foreign investment and sparked economic growth.

Charging Global Trade: Shipping Lithium Batteries Internationally

Because they can store up to four times more energy per unit of mass than other batteries, lithium batteries carry a much greater fire risk. While larger EV batteries can catch fire much more easily compared to smaller lithium batteries used in phones and tablets, all appropriate safety measures and regulations must be followed throughout shipping.

Shipping Dangerous Goods

The UN Model Regulations separate dangerous or hazardous substances into nine classes all of which can pose a threat to human and animal life, material property, or the environment if they leak or are mishandled in any way. These classes are not ordered in terms of severity but by substance type. Each class of hazardous goods determines how the cargo can be shipped and what measures need to be in place throughout transportation.
